Worldsheet description of exotic five-brane with two gauged isometries

Abstract: We study the string worldsheet description of the background geometry of the exotic 5 2 2 -brane where two isometries are gauged. This is an extension of the gauged linear sigma model (GLSM) for the exotic 5 2 2 -brane with a single gauged isometry. The new GLSM with two gauged isometries has only N = (2, 2) supersymmetry rather than N = (4, 4) supersymmetry of the original GLSM. “…Later on, it was realised that one could calculate the worldsheet instanton corrections to the KK monopole background itself, which turn out to imply that the KK monopole is localised not in the special isometry direction but in a dual direction [9,10]. Similar calculations have been done for the non-geometric 5 2 2 brane [11][12][13]. So again, explicit dependence on dual coordinates appears in the solution, but this time this is suggested by a worldsheet calculation.…”
